I'm currently a business double major at Virginia Tech in both Marketing and Management (about to graduate in December!). The problem with most business programs around the country is their general neglect of anything that has to do with the Internet. Some courses do touch on Internet marketing but don't elaborate much at all. Having a background in Internet marketing will definitely be helpful in setting you apart from your peers when it comes to trying to find a job after graduation. Good luck!
I'm a business major right now and I have taken 4 or 5 marketing classes. Like someone said above though is that university, for some stupid reason, is against teaching anything actually useful in the internet marketing world. I've even taken an internet marketing class and what I learned in that class was very simple and didn't go very in depth. Everything they taught I already knew, and they use different terminology for a lot of the stuff that most people on the internet use. What I did notice though is that whatever I learned through Internet Marketing, actually over-laps with a lot of classes that I'm taking. Anything IM related that you've learned so far, will be talked about in one class or another. So if you take what you've learned on the internet thus far, and can apply it to all of your other classes, you will get a better general understanding of whats going on. Somethings you've learned online will help in marketing classes, management classes, IT classes and a few others. Good luck with your business degree it's really fun!
